Surf’s up as this state gets its first Chick-fil-A restaurant


The first Chick-fil-A restaurant in Hawaii is preparing to open.

With the opening of several restaurants planned over the next five years, Maui is slated to be the first Hawaiian island to get a Chick-fil-A restaurant come Sept. 1, according to KHON.

To celebrate the opening, Chick-fil-A donated $25,000 to the Maui Food Bank and will give 100 local heroes free meals for a year in recognition of the impact they make within the area.

Chick-fil-A has more than 2,000 restaurants in the mainland United States.

Additional Hawaiian locations set to open by early 2023 will include restaurants on the island of O’ahu in Honolulu and Kapolei.
